    SUMMARY

    Operates pneumatic and power hand tools such as rotary die grinders and handheld belt sanders or operates buffing and polishing equipment to clean, and smooth metal castings. Removes or reduces parting lines, positive and negative indications, and other defects according to engineering specifications and customer requirements.

    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following. Other duties may be assigned.

    Selects castings for work as per written or verbal instructions from the supervisor or his/her designee.

    Ensures correct routers accompany the casting and all previous operations are signed as complete.

    Positions castings on work bench and secures by manually holding or clamping parts in place with the assistance of fixtures, jigs and other holding apparatus.

    Operates pneumatic and power hand tools including die grinders, belt sanders, and buffing equipment.

    Checks required specifications as outlined on the Inspection Methods Requirement Sheet (IMRS) and follows engineering and supervisor instructions.

    Grinds, blends and belt polishes localized areas of castings per engineering specifications to remove or reduce parting lines, excess metal, scratches, burs, or other indications. Grinds blends and buffs part to leave a smooth surface as per instructions and specifications.

    Performs Fluorescent Penetrate Inspection (FPI) rework and repair as necessary.

    Performs Visual Inspection rework and repair as necessary.

    Operates sandblast machine as necessary.

    Selects correct size and type of abrasive material such as mounted stone points, carbide burrs, and various grit sizes of sanding belts and uses correct tool to achieve specified finish on casting per customer specification. 

    Performs first visual inspection of selected castings and marks appropriate areas for weld repair.  Marks non-repairable castings as scrap and correctly documents all routers and rework routers.
